For years, I carried an invisible weight — one that whispered, “What’s wrong with me?”
When I froze in meetings, when I couldn’t leave a painful marriage, when I burned out and couldn’t make myself care anymore… I thought I was broken.
What I didn’t realize was that what I was experiencing wasn’t weakness — it was shame. And shame is one of the biggest barriers to healing and growth.
In this episode, I share how unhealthy shame quietly drives perfectionism, people-pleasing, and burnout — and how you can begin releasing it through awareness, nervous system regulation, and safe connection.
